以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  [求助]金字塔高级教程这里有点不理解啊  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=73972)

--  作者:K线量化
--  发布时间:2015/1/5 16:34:52
--  [求助]金字塔高级教程这里有点不理解啊

唐奇安通道

 

若想不交易模型完全一样,后6句则需返样写:
tSELLSHORT(ref(开多平空条件,1) and 持从<0,t 持从,mkt);
tSELLSHORT(持从<0,持从,Stp,Price+NS);
tBUY(ref(开多平空条件,1) and 持从=0, KCS,mkt);
tSELL(ref(开空平多条件,1) and 持从>0,t 持从,mkt);
tSELL(持从>0,持从,Stp,Price-NS);
tBUYSHORT(ref(开空平多条件,1) and 持从=0, KCS,mkt);

 

这里为什么要用 ref(开多平空条件,1)呢?  前面的条件BUY1:=hhv(ref(h,1),N);
                                                                    SELL1:=llv(ref(l,1),N);
                                                                     Price:=tAVGENTERPRICE; //持从价位
                                                                  //交易条件
                                                                 开多平空条件:=CROSS(H,BUY1);
                                                                     开空平多条件:=CROSS(SELL1,L);

前面的条件已经使用ref了啊


--  作者:FexTel
--  发布时间:2015/1/5 17:09:17
--  

前面用的REF是统计多少周期内的最高价

开多平空条件:=CROSS(H,BUY1);//这边处理还会包含了当前周期,完全让信号固定化所以使用了REF

这个具体看用户个人需求而定哦